Compare all specifications:
2009 Ford Focus | 2005 Volvo V50 | |
Make | Ford | Volvo |
Model | Focus | V50 |
Year Released | 2009 | 2005 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1596 cc | 1560 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 2 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 113 HP | 108 HP |
Engine RPM | 3800 RPM | 4000 RPM |
Torque | 250 Nm | 245 Nm |
Torque RPM | 1850 RPM | 1750 RPM |
Fuel Type | Diesel | Diesel |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 3 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4300 mm | 4520 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1710 mm | 1780 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1490 mm | 1460 mm |
